This photograph, titled "Severine" and dated 1905, features the bold and trailblazing French journalist and liberated woman, Caroline Rémy, also known as Dame Guilhard. Born in 1855, Rémy defied societal norms and expectations for women during her time, carving out a successful career as a journalist and advocate for women's rights. The image, which is part of the rich historical archive from Mary Evans Prints Online, captures Rémy's unapologetic and independent spirit. She is seen confidently gazing off into the distance, her expressive eyes reflecting a deep sense of determination and intelligence. Her fashionable yet practical attire, consisting of a high-necked blouse and a long, flowing skirt, is both elegant and practical for a woman of her time. Rémy's groundbreaking journalistic work appeared in various publications, including the influential newspaper Le Figaro, where she covered a range of topics from politics to social issues. Her commitment to women's rights and gender equality was evident in her writing, as she advocated for women's education, suffrage, and the right to work outside the home. This photograph of Severine serves as a powerful reminder of the courage and determination of women like Caroline Rémy, who defied the conventions of their time and paved the way for future generations of women to pursue their dreams and make their voices heard. The image is a testament to the enduring power of the written word and the transformative impact of journalism on society.
